Tırnak is a village in Gülnar district of Mersin Province, Turkey. At 36°17′N 33°26′E / 36.283°N 33.433°E it is situated in Toros Mountains. Distance to Gülnar is 8 kilometres (5.0 mi) and to Mersin is 140 kilometres (87 mi). The population of the village was 112 [1] as of 2012.
